Message ID | 20230628063234.32544-3-philmd@linaro.org |
---|---|
State | Superseded |
Headers | show |
Series | target/riscv: Misc header cleanups | expand |
On 6/28/23 03:32, Philippe Mathieu-Daudé wrote: > Signed-off-by: Philippe Mathieu-Daudé <philmd@linaro.org> > --- Reviewed-by: Daniel Henrique Barboza <dbarboza@ventanamicro.com> > target/riscv/cpu.c | 8 +++++--- > target/riscv/cpu_helper.c | 2 ++ > target/riscv/csr.c | 2 ++ > 3 files changed, 9 insertions(+), 3 deletions(-) > > diff --git a/target/riscv/cpu.c b/target/riscv/cpu.c > index fb8458bf74..d9a3684b3e 100644 > --- a/target/riscv/cpu.c > +++ b/target/riscv/cpu.c > @@ -23,9 +23,13 @@ > #include "qemu/log.h" > #include "cpu.h" > #include "cpu_vendorid.h" > +#ifndef CONFIG_USER_ONLY > #include "pmu.h" > -#include "internals.h" > #include "time_helper.h" > +#include "sysemu/kvm.h" > +#include "kvm_riscv.h" > +#endif > +#include "internals.h" > #include "exec/exec-all.h" > #include "qapi/error.h" > #include "qapi/visitor.h" > @@ -33,8 +37,6 @@ > #include "hw/qdev-properties.h" > #include "migration/vmstate.h" > #include "fpu/softfloat-helpers.h" > -#include "sysemu/kvm.h" > -#include "kvm_riscv.h" > #include "tcg/tcg.h" > > /* RISC-V CPU definitions */ > diff --git a/target/riscv/cpu_helper.c b/target/riscv/cpu_helper.c > index 55c36025d7..3c28396eaf 100644 > --- a/target/riscv/cpu_helper.c > +++ b/target/riscv/cpu_helper.c > @@ -28,7 +28,9 @@ > #include "tcg/tcg-op.h" > #include "trace.h" > #include "semihosting/common-semi.h" > +#ifndef CONFIG_USER_ONLY > #include "sysemu/cpu-timers.h" > +#endif > #include "cpu_bits.h" > #include "debug.h" > #include "tcg/oversized-guest.h" > diff --git a/target/riscv/csr.c b/target/riscv/csr.c > index ea7585329e..e5737dcf58 100644 > --- a/target/riscv/csr.c > +++ b/target/riscv/csr.c > @@ -21,8 +21,10 @@ > #include "qemu/log.h" > #include "qemu/timer.h" > #include "cpu.h" > +#ifndef CONFIG_USER_ONLY > #include "pmu.h" > #include "time_helper.h" > +#endif > #include "qemu/main-loop.h" > #include "exec/exec-all.h" > #include "exec/tb-flush.h"
diff --git a/target/riscv/cpu.c b/target/riscv/cpu.c index fb8458bf74..d9a3684b3e 100644 --- a/target/riscv/cpu.c +++ b/target/riscv/cpu.c @@ -23,9 +23,13 @@ #include "qemu/log.h" #include "cpu.h" #include "cpu_vendorid.h" +#ifndef CONFIG_USER_ONLY #include "pmu.h" -#include "internals.h" #include "time_helper.h" +#include "sysemu/kvm.h" +#include "kvm_riscv.h" +#endif +#include "internals.h" #include "exec/exec-all.h" #include "qapi/error.h" #include "qapi/visitor.h" @@ -33,8 +37,6 @@ #include "hw/qdev-properties.h" #include "migration/vmstate.h" #include "fpu/softfloat-helpers.h" -#include "sysemu/kvm.h" -#include "kvm_riscv.h" #include "tcg/tcg.h" /* RISC-V CPU definitions */ diff --git a/target/riscv/cpu_helper.c b/target/riscv/cpu_helper.c index 55c36025d7..3c28396eaf 100644 --- a/target/riscv/cpu_helper.c +++ b/target/riscv/cpu_helper.c @@ -28,7 +28,9 @@ #include "tcg/tcg-op.h" #include "trace.h" #include "semihosting/common-semi.h" +#ifndef CONFIG_USER_ONLY #include "sysemu/cpu-timers.h" +#endif #include "cpu_bits.h" #include "debug.h" #include "tcg/oversized-guest.h" diff --git a/target/riscv/csr.c b/target/riscv/csr.c index ea7585329e..e5737dcf58 100644 --- a/target/riscv/csr.c +++ b/target/riscv/csr.c @@ -21,8 +21,10 @@ #include "qemu/log.h" #include "qemu/timer.h" #include "cpu.h" +#ifndef CONFIG_USER_ONLY #include "pmu.h" #include "time_helper.h" +#endif #include "qemu/main-loop.h" #include "exec/exec-all.h" #include "exec/tb-flush.h"
Signed-off-by: Philippe Mathieu-Daudé <philmd@linaro.org> --- target/riscv/cpu.c | 8 +++++--- target/riscv/cpu_helper.c | 2 ++ target/riscv/csr.c | 2 ++ 3 files changed, 9 insertions(+), 3 deletions(-)